What this record shows

This record is dominated by speaking fees: $39,678 of the $54,877 with a category attached, or 72.3%. Novo Nordisk accounts for 60.4% of it on its own, with 38 other manufacturers making up the rest. Reporting peaked in 2019 at $41,370 and has fallen 99.9% since, to $21 in 2025. Among endocrinology, diabetes & metabolism clinicians in VA with any reported payments, this total sits in the top 10% — high for the specialty, which is a reason to read the composition above rather than the number alone.

Companies that both paid and supply prescribed drugs

These companies both reported payments to this provider and make drugs the provider prescribed under Medicare Part D in 2024. For most specialties this overlap is expected — a cardiologist who is paid by a cardiology drugmaker also treats heart disease. It is shown so the reader can see it, not because it implies anything on its own.
